Absorption Costing
An accounting method that includes all manufacturing costs - direct materials, direct labor, and both variable and fixed manufacturing overhead - in the cost of a product.
ABC
A method of identifying and assigning costs to specific activities to improve cost accuracy and managerial decision-making.

Activity-Based Costing
An accounting method that assigns costs to products and services based on the resources they consume and the activities they require.
